#1d391c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1d391c is composed of 11.4% red, 22.4% green and 11%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 49.1% cyan, 0% magenta, 50.9% yellow and 77.6% black. It has a hue angle of 117.9 degrees, a saturation of 34.1% and a lightness of 16.7%. #1d391c color hex could be obtained by blending #3a7238 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333333.

● #1d391c color description : Very dark desaturated lime green.
#1d391c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1d391c has RGB values of R:29, G:57, B:28 and CMYK values of C:0.49, M:0, Y:0.51, K:0.78. Its decimal value is 1915164.
